Sewage Tank Installation in Columbus, OH
Sewage tank installation services involve setting up underground systems that collect and store wastewater from residential properties. These tanks are essential for homes that are not connected to a municipal sewer system, providing a reliable solution for waste management. Projects typically include installing new tanks for new construction, replacing aging or damaged tanks, or expanding existing systems to accommodate property upgrades. Homeowners interested in this service should consider factors such as tank size, material options, local code requirements, and the overall site conditions to ensure the system functions effectively and complies with regulations.
Before requesting sewage tank installation, property owners often want to understand the scope of work involved, including site preparation, excavation, and connection to existing plumbing systems. It’s also helpful to consider the long-term maintenance needs and any permits or inspections required by local authorities. Proper planning ensures the installation meets both current and future needs, providing a dependable waste management solution for years to come. Sewage Tank Installation Questions
What is involved in installing a sewage tank? The process includes site assessment, proper placement, excavation, tank installation, and connection to existing plumbing systems.
What types of sewage tanks are available for installation? Common options include concrete, plastic, and fiberglass tanks, each suited for different property needs and soil conditions.
Are there permits required for sewage tank installation? Yes, local regulations typically require permits and inspections before installation can begin.
What should property owners consider before installing a sewage tank? Factors include soil type, property size, access for installation equipment, and future maintenance needs.
